Maliaw
Maliaw is a hamlet in Municipality of Bulalacao, Oriental Mindoro, Mimaropa. Maliaw is situated nearby to the hamlet Upper Yunot, as well as near Nalingan.Places in the Area

Bulalacao
Town
Bulalacao, officially the Municipality of Bulalacao, is a municipality in the province of Oriental Mindoro, Philippines. According to the 2024 census, it has a population of 46,439 people. It is formerly known as San Pedro. Bulalacao is situated 10 km south of Maliaw.
